# tensorplay.cuda.get_allocator_backend

tensorplay.cuda.get_allocator_backend() &#x2192; [str](https://docs.python.org/3/library/stdtypes.html#str)[[source]](../_modules/tensorplay/cuda/memory.html#get_allocator_backend)

Returns the active allocator backend as a string. Always native here.
